Madame Chairwoman and members of the SEC,

I strongly urge you to return to the "uptick" rule regarding short selling, and not some diluted version, either. It served us well for 70 years and was a big factor in last year's disaster. We saw a change when the SEC returned it for financials during the summer of '08. Further, there should be a crackdown on the so-called "naked short selling," which is selling something you don't even possess. In any other situation it would be called "fraud." I am an individual investor, not associated with any financial agency. I am a teacher who uses the internet for transactions. Again, I beg you to correct these two grievous errors.
